Discover top Wild Atlantic Way attractions with your pet

Travelers seeking pet-friendly experiences along the Wild Atlantic Way in Ireland will find a wealth of activities that cater to both two-legged and four-legged companions. Begin your adventure at the stunning Cliffs of Moher, where you can enjoy breathtaking views while walking your dog along the scenic trails—just be sure to keep your furry friend on a leash. Next, head to the charming village of Doolin, known for its traditional music scene; many pubs have outdoor seating, allowing you to sip a pint while your pet relaxes by your side. The nature-rich Burren National Park offers endless exploration opportunities with its unique limestone landscape, ideal for long walks and picnics. For a coastal experience, the sandy beaches of Lahinch provide the perfect playground for your dog to run freely and splash in the waves. Finally, consider a stay in the picturesque town of Kinsale, which boasts pet-friendly accommodations and plenty of waterfront walks. Here, you can indulge in the local cuisine while enjoying the company of your pet, making it the perfect base to explore the vibrant coastal towns, enjoy fresh seafood, and immerse yourself in the welcoming Irish culture.
